Window Hinge Maintenance Tips: Ensuring Longevity and Functionality Windows are necessary parts of any structure, providing natural light, ventilation, and views of the outdoors world. However, like any part of an office or home, they require regular maintenance to operate at their best. Effectively maintained hinges not only extend the life expectancy of the window but also improve its performance and security. In this post, we will supply important tips for window hinge maintenance, dealing with common issues, and answering regularly asked questions.
Understanding Window Hinges Window hinges are mechanical devices that allow windows to open and close smoothly. They can be discovered in numerous kinds of windows, including sash, awning, and hopper windows. These hinges withstand consistent wear and tear due to everyday use, making regular maintenance critical.
Types of Window Hinges Type of Hinge Description Common Applications Casement Hinges Permit sash windows to open outside or inward Often utilized in homes and structures Awning Hinges Created for awning windows that swing from the leading Typically utilized in warm environments Pivot Hinges Enable windows to pivot open from a single point Primarily found in contemporary designs Friction Hinges Supply resistance to help hold the window in position Common for tilt-and-turn windows Significance of Regular Maintenance Keeping window hinges is essential for several factors:
Extended Lifespan: Regular maintenance reduces wear, conserving you cash on replacements. Enhanced Functionality: Well-maintained hinges guarantee smooth operation, avoiding frustrations from sticky or squeaky windows. Enhanced Security: Functional hinges add to a safe and secure seal, deterring prospective break-ins. Energy Efficiency: Properly operating windows help keep indoor temperatures, reducing energy expenses. Window Hinge Maintenance Tips To guarantee your window hinges remain in excellent condition, follow these vital maintenance tips:
1. Regular Cleaning Get Rid Of Dirt and Debris: Use a soft brush or a cloth to clean away any dirt or particles that builds up on the hinges. Usage Mild Soap and Water: For harder gunk, mix mild soap with water and clean the hinges carefully. Avoid Abrasive Materials: Never utilize steel wool or abrasive cleaners as they can scratch or harm the hinge surfaces. 2. Lubrication Choose the Right Lubricant: Opt for a silicone-based spray or lithium grease for lubrication. Avoid using oil-based lubes, as they can draw in dust. Use Sparingly: Spray or apply the lubricant directly onto the hinge and open and close the window a number of times to disperse uniformly. Frequency: Lubricate hinges a minimum of twice a year, or more frequently if you reside in a damp or coastal area. 3. Regular Inspection Search for Wear and Tear: Regularly look for indications of wear, rust, or staining. Tighten Loose Screws: Use a screwdriver to tighten up any loose screws to keep the hinge protected. Inspect Alignment: Ensure windows are properly aligned. Misalignment can cause unnecessary tension on the hinges. 4. Replacement of Damaged Hinges Recognize Damaged Hinges: If any hinges reveal significant wear, rust, or damage, change them right away to maintain safety and function. Select Quality Products: Opt for quality hinges that match the specs of your windows. Follow Manufacturer Instructions: Refer to the producer's guidelines for correct installation to guarantee performance. 5. Seasonal Maintenance Season Maintenance Task Spring Check for winter damage and clean hinges thoroughly Summertime Lubricate hinges and look for positioning issues Fall Get ready for winter season by inspecting seals and hardware Winter season Clear any ice or snow that might interfere with window operation Trouble Signs to Watch For Regular maintenance can prevent many issues, but it's vital to know signs that indicate instant attention is needed.
Squeaking Sounds: A squeaky hinge frequently shows the need for lubrication. Stiff Operation: Difficulty in opening or closing the window may recommend dirt accumulation or misalignment. Rust or Corrosion: Rusted hinges require instant replacement to maintain security and performance. Irregular Gaps: Uneven gaps around the window may show hinge misalignment, which must be attended to promptly. FAQ: Window Hinge Maintenance Q1: How typically must I clean my window hinges?A1: It's recommended
to clean window hinges a minimum of as soon as every six months, or more frequently if you live in a dirty environment. Q2: What lube is best for window hinges?A2: A silicone-based spray or lithium grease is perfect for maintaining window hinges
, as they provide lasting lubrication without attracting dust. Q3: Can I repair a broken hinge myself?A3: While small repairs can be done in the house, it's best to seek advice froma professional for substantial damage
or replacements to guarantee the task is done right. Q4: How do I know if my window hinge needs replacing?A4: Signs that a hinge might need replacement include rust, substantial wear, or if the window becomes misaligned and tough to run. Q5: What must I do if my window is not closing properly?A5: Check the hinges for dirt accumulation and misalignment. If required, lube the hinges. If the issue continues, seek advice from a professional. Maintaining window hinges is an essential aspect of overall window care that
can cause advantages consisting of boosted functionality, extended lifespan, and improved security. By following the maintenance tips described above and staying
vigilant for indications of wear, house owners and property managers can ensure that their windows run efficiently for several years to come. Whether you're handling sash, awning, or pivot hinges, a little diligence today can conserve you money and time down the roadway.
